The hub

Tampa, a private aviation
crossroads of the continent

Tampa operates as one of Florida's most commercially dense metros, driven by financial services, healthcare, defense contracting, and a rapidly expanding tech sector centered around the Water Street Tampa development. The Port of Tampa Bay is the largest in Florida by tonnage, generating consistent executive traffic across maritime, logistics, and energy industries. Raymond James Financial, Citigroup's regional operations, and a cluster of private equity firms headquartered along the Westshore Business District produce steady demand for charter activity throughout the year.

For private aviation, Tampa is served by Tampa International Airport (KTPA) for heavier aircraft and transatlantic routing, while Peter O. Knight Airport (KTPF) — a dedicated general aviation field located on Davis Islands just 3 miles from downtown — handles the bulk of light and midsize turbine traffic. KTPF offers direct ramp access, no airline congestion, and a straightforward ground transfer of 8–12 minutes to the CBD or the Westshore district. The field has a 3,500-foot runway suitable for most light jets and turboprops, while larger cabin requirements route through KTPA or St. Pete–Clearwater (KPIE).

Charter demand peaks during the January–April snowbird season, NFL and college football events at Raymond James Stadium, and the Gasparilla Pirate Festival. The Tampa Bay area also draws consistent MICE traffic tied to the Tampa Convention Center, with occasional large-format events capable of saturating commercial capacity and shifting corporate travelers to private. Ground logistics benefit from I-275 and the Selmon Expressway linking the airports to Ybor City, Hyde Park, and South Tampa's hotel corridor.

The inside view

Flying private to Tampa

Tampa's private aviation traffic is anchored by a waterfront general aviation field directly on Hillsborough Bay — a genuinely unusual setting among the airports in this guide, and one that trades runway length for the shortest CBD transfer on Florida's Gulf Coast.

Peter O. Knight Airport (TPF): On the Water, Minutes From Downtown

Peter O. Knight Airport sits directly on Hillsborough Bay, offering downtown Tampa access in under 10 minutes by car. It operates 24/7, though its 1,067-metre runway is notably shorter than the other GA fields in this guide, restricting practical use to light aircraft and turboprops rather than midsize-and-above jets.

Alternative Airport: Tampa International

Tampa International (TPA) provides the region's business-jet capacity with a 3,352-metre runway and round-the-clock operations — the default choice whenever an aircraft's category exceeds what Peter O. Knight's shorter runway can safely accommodate.

Aircraft Selection

Tampa hasn't published a route grid on this platform yet; rather than estimate pricing, we leave it open — reach out for a live quote with exact figures. Very light jets and turboprops are the natural fit at Peter O. Knight itself; light-through-large-cabin aircraft route via Tampa International.

Ground Transfers and Logistics

Peter O. Knight's under-10-minute transfer to downtown Tampa is the shortest CBD access of any airport in this guide bar none, a direct function of its waterfront position on the Davis Islands. Tampa International arrivals face a comparatively longer, though still short, transfer typical of a mid-size commercial hub.

Seasonality and Pricing

Florida Gulf Coast demand follows the broader state pattern: a winter-season peak (November–April) as northern travellers relocate south, and a secondary summer leisure lift tied to the region's beach and boating season. Hurricane-season awareness (June–November) is a standing operational consideration for Gulf Coast general aviation scheduling.

Which airports serve Tampa for private jets?

Most jet traffic uses Tampa International (TPA), where Signature and Sheltair run full FBOs handling cabins up to ultra-long-range. Peter O. Knight (TPF) on Davis Islands is closer to downtown but its runways are short, so it suits light aircraft and turboprops; Tampa Executive (VDF) east of the city is the jet-capable reliever.

How much does a private jet to or from Tampa cost?

Regional legs such as Tampa–Atlanta or Tampa–Miami run about €6,000–€10,000 one way on a light jet, and Tampa–New York roughly €13,000–€30,000 by cabin. Winter-season and spring-training demand firms up pricing from January through March.

When is private jet demand highest in Tampa?

The Gasparilla Pirate Festival in late January, Major League Baseball spring training in February and March, and the winter snowbird season all drive peaks, along with Buccaneers and Lightning home games. Championship events the city has hosted create short-notice surges.

What are the most common private jet routes from Tampa?

New York, Atlanta, Dallas and the Northeast dominate outbound demand, with Caribbean and Bahamas hops common in winter. Domestic legs are light and midsize territory; the Northeast and any transatlantic connection call for larger cabins.

How long is the transfer from the airport to downtown Tampa?

Tampa International is about ten to fifteen minutes from downtown and twenty to twenty-five from St. Petersburg and the Gulf beaches. Peter O. Knight is closest to the downtown core and Davis Islands, while Tampa Executive is better placed for Brandon and the eastern suburbs.
